1. The Role of IGCSE English Literature in University Admissions | IGCSE英语文学在大学录取中的角色

When UK admissions tutors review an international application, they seek reliable evidence of English competence. IGCSE English Literature (CIE 0475) is widely recognised as meeting that need, particularly when taken alongside First Language English (0500) or as a standalone high-grade subject. Many universities list it explicitly in their English language requirement tables, treating grades B/6 or even C/4 as equivalent to a specific IELTS band score. Beyond language, success in literature signals analytical depth, cultural awareness, and the ability to construct reasoned arguments—qualities valued in personal statements and interviews. For courses in law, history, politics, and humanities, this can give an applicant a distinct edge.

2. Russell Group GCSE English Requirements: A Comparative Table | 罗素集团大学GCSE英语要求对比表

The table below summarises how a selection of Russell Group universities typically view IGCSE English Literature for undergraduate entry. Note that specific course requirements may differ, and all details should be checked against the latest university admissions pages.

University Minimum GCSE/IGCSE English Requirement 中文参考
University of Birmingham Grade C/4 in English Language or English Literature. Accepts CIE IGCSE English Literature at grade C. 英语语言或文学 C/4;接受 CIE 文学 C 级。
University of Bristol Grade B/6 in English Language, but can accept English Literature B if combined with a written assessment. 通常要求语言 B/6,但文学 B 结合书面评估也可接受。
University of Manchester Grade C/4 in English Language. IGCSE English Literature at C accepted as equivalent for many courses. 语言 C/4;许多课程接受文学 C 视为等同。
University of Leeds Grade C/4 in English Language or Literature. IGCSE English Literature must be passed with C or above. 语言或文学 C/4 即可;IGCSE 文学需达到 C 及以上。
University of Sheffield Grade C/4 in English Language; IGCSE English Literature grade C is accepted as an alternative. 语言 C/4;文学 C 可作为替代。
University of Nottingham Grade C/4 in English Language, but IGCSE English Literature at grade B or above may satisfy the requirement. 语言 C/4;文学 B 或以上可能满足要求。

It is clear that a C/4 in IGCSE English Literature opens doors at many leading institutions, but some more competitive settings prefer a B/6 or specifically ask for English Language. International students should therefore treat Literature not as a soft option but as a strategic component of their profile.

6. English Literature vs. First Language English (0500): Which to Choose? | 英语文学与第一语言英语(0500):如何选择?

Many CIE international schools offer both First Language English (0500) and English Literature (0475). If you are unsure which to prioritise for university applications, consider your target degree. Courses in engineering, computer science, and natural sciences often accept First Language English as the sole evidence of English competence, and its focus on concise writing, summary, and directed communication maps neatly onto scientific reports. In contrast, degrees in English, history, philosophy, law, and social sciences benefit from the textual analysis and essay-based argumentation developed in Literature. Taking both is ideal, but if you must choose only one, Literature can differentiate you in humanities applications, while First Language English provides a safer, broader baseline.

Concrete advice: If you are aiming for a high Russell Group university but your school does not offer both, sit the Literature exam as an extra subject and self-study set texts. The poetry and prose analysis skills you gain will not only meet many universities’ requirements but also provide rich material for your personal statement.

7. ESL (0510/0511) and Literature: A Strategic Combination | 英语第二语言与文学:策略性组合

For students whose first language is not English, CIE IGCSE English as a Second Language (0510/0511) is common, but it rarely meets university English requirements on its own—most UK universities do not count ESL grades above B as equivalent to IELTS 6.5. However, combining ESL with English Literature creates a powerful portfolio. ESL covers the listening, reading, and spoken communication bases, while Literature reinforces advanced reading and analytical writing. Some universities, such as the University of Edinburgh, accept ESL at grade A together with IGCSE English Literature at grade C as meeting the entry standard for certain courses. This dual approach can be a lifeline for students in non-anglophone education systems.

8. How Literary Analysis Enhances Your Personal Statement and Interview | 文学分析如何提升个人陈述与面试

Admissions tutors do not simply scan grades—they look for evidence of critical thinking and intellectual curiosity. Studying IGCSE English Literature teaches you to analyse language, structure, and thematic development, skills directly transferable to crafting a compelling personal statement. When you describe your interest in law, for example, referencing how Orwell’s use of rhetoric shapes power dynamics shows deeper reflection than generic statements. Similarly, in interviews for humanities and social sciences, being able to discuss a character’s moral ambiguity or a poet’s handling of loss signals academic maturity.

Practical tip: Keep a journal of the literary texts you study, noting key quotations and your personal responses. When you write your UCAS personal statement, select one or two moments of genuine insight—perhaps a line from ‘Ozymandias’ or a scene from ‘An Inspector Calls’—and explain how it shaped your perspective. This authentic touch distinguishes you from applicants who merely list grades.
